Castleton downs falls to NAC leader, Elms College 96-69

Castleton, VT-The Castleton State College men's basketball team dropped a North Atlantic Conference (NAC) match-up to league-leader Elms College 96-69 at Glenbrook Gymnasium.

The Blazers placed five players in double-figures and had nine players score in the one-sided victory. Malaki Berry, Juan Galdon and Joe Esile each had 13 points to lead the 16-6 (9-2 NAC) Blazers.

Elms College raced out to a 51-39 as Berry and Galdon each had 11 in the half, while Esile had 10.

Richard Reilly scored a game-high 18 points to lead the 13-9 (6-5 NAC) Spartans. Chris Young scored 13 points and hauled in 15 rebounds for his fourth consecutive double-double performance. Joey Farley was the only other Spartan in double-figures with 10.

Elms College will travel to Johnson State Saturday for a 4:00 pm NAC match-up.

Castleton is also back in action on Saturday, playing host to Becker College in a 4:00 pm NAC tilt. The Spartans will also be taking part in the NCAA's Take a Kid to the Game, a nationwide initiative to expose youth to the game of basketball. Admission is free and there will be autograph sessions with players, free popcorn and a visit from "Sparty" the mascot.
